在信息化战争时代,网络战已经成为国家安全和军事对抗中的重要一环。而网络战兵器,作为这一战场的核心利器,其漏洞挖掘的重要性不言而喻。今天,我们将揭秘网络战兵器中的漏洞挖掘工具与技术,帮助大家了解这一隐秘而关键的领域。
Metasploit Framework
Metasploit是一款广为人知的渗透测试工具,也是漏洞挖掘的利器。它提供了丰富的漏洞利用模块,可以帮助安全研究人员快速发现和验证网络战兵器中的漏洞。
Nmap
Nmap(Network Mapper)是一款网络扫描和主机检测工具,广泛用于网络战兵器中的端口扫描和操作系统识别。通过Nmap,研究人员可以发现潜在的攻击面,从而进一步挖掘漏洞。
Burp Suite
Burp Suite是一款用于Web应用安全的测试工具,特别适用于挖掘网络战兵器中Web接口的漏洞。其强大的代理、扫描和入侵检测功能,使得研究人员可以深入分析和测试Web应用的安全性。
IDA Pro
IDA Pro是一款功能强大的反汇编工具,广泛用于二进制文件的分析。在网络战兵器中,研究人员可以通过IDA Pro分析固件和软件的二进制文件,发现潜在的安全漏洞。
逆向工程
逆向工程是漏洞挖掘的核心技术之一,通过分析网络战兵器的二进制文件,研究人员可以深入理解其内部结构和运行机制,从而发现潜在的安全漏洞。
模糊测试
模糊测试(Fuzzing)是一种通过向目标系统输入大量随机数据,观察其反应来发现漏洞的技术。在网络战兵器中,模糊测试可以帮助研究人员发现输入验证不严、缓冲区溢出等问题。
静态代码分析
静态代码分析是一种不运行程序而直接分析其源代码或二进制文件的技术。通过静态代码分析,研究人员可以发现代码中的潜在漏洞,如未初始化的变量、空指针引用等。
动态分析
动态分析是在程序运行时对其进行监控和分析的技术。通过动态分析,研究人员可以实时观察程序的行为,发现其在实际运行中的安全问题。
以某国网络战兵器为例,研究人员通过使用Metasploit和IDA Pro进行分析,成功发现其控制协议中的一个缓冲区溢出漏洞。通过进一步利用该漏洞,研究人员可以远程控制该兵器,获取敏感信息,甚至对其进行瘫痪攻击。
网络战兵器中的漏洞挖掘工具与技术,是保障国家网络安全的重要手段。通过使用Metasploit、Nmap、Burp Suite、IDA Pro等工具,结合逆向工程、模糊测试、静态代码分析和动态分析等技术,研究人员可以有效发现和修复网络战兵器中的安全漏洞,提升国家网络安全的整体水平。在未来的网络战中,漏洞挖掘将成为决定胜负的关键因素之一。
希望通过本文的介绍,能让大家对网络战兵器中的漏洞挖掘有更深入的了解,共同关注和推动网络安全事业的发展。